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9278189 999067 825 40 390
7965789 19580
7965789 19580
616330762 32802737335 0861876839
All about undefined
Interested in learning more?
7965789 19580
616330762 32802737335 0861876839
See more
3439 94755052032
7904923713 757 90
See more
0933 8746198
85209749 191113 1177
See more